Cherry Cobbler Muffins: Easy, Irresistibly Delicious Treats

- 2 cups fresh cherries, pitted and halved
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up buttermilk
- 1/4 cup melted butter
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ners.
- In a bowl, combine flour, granulated sugar, brown sugar, baking powder, baking soda, and salt.
- In another bowl, whisk together buttermilk, melted butter, egg, and vanilla extract.
- Gently fold the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ients until just combined.
- Fold in the cherries.
- Divide the batter among the muffin cups.
- Bake for 20-25 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Let cool before serving.
Notes
- For best results, use ripe cherries.
- These muffins can be topped with a sprinkle of powdered sugar for extra sweetness.
